Default ShippingEasy Module Error Enabling Module

I just installed the ShippingEasy Module and it seemed to install correctly.

Upon clicking the box to enable it in the admin, I get an error:

"Error Enabling Module!"

That's it. No other information. Although one other thing I noticed is that I cannot access the General Settings page in admin now (I get a "This page isn't working. HTTP ERROR 500" error.

I assume the issue is related.

I am on Xcart version 4.6.0

Any idea on what might be going on or where to find more information on what the error actually is?

Default Re: ShippingEasy Module Error Enabling Module

You need to take a look at the logs and see if anything shows there. The 500 error is most likely related to some syntax errors in php script(s) modified by the installation you did.

Default Re: ShippingEasy Module Error Enabling Module

Thank you, Steve, that helped track down the problem with enabling the module. Per the error logs, it seems that "ShippingEasy needs the Multibyte String PHP extension" After enabling that PHP extension, I was able to enable the module.

However, the problem with the 500 error still exists with the General Settings page and now, after enabling the module, with the Congifuation page of the Module. Both of which call the /admin/configuration.php file.

The error log does show an issue with that file:

PHP Fatal error: Class 'XCEmailFormat' not found in /home/theapron/public_html/admin/configuration.php on line 1474

Line 1474 shows:
$smarty->assign('email_extended_validation_regexp', func_email_validation_regexp(XCEmailFormat::EXTEND ED));

This is indeed a part that was added from the ShippingEasy module.

Of course, it all doesn't mean much to me, because I don't know all of the coding. Does it mean anything to you?

Default Re: ShippingEasy Module Error Enabling Module

Try uninstalling the module and them installing it again. It looks to me something was not added properly or at all and XCEmailFormat class is not loaded. If still doesn;t work you can report it as a bug to the developer.
